Title: Russian citizens use cryptocurrency company Evita for international money transfers
In recent years, the use of cryptocurrencies and digital payment platforms has increased significantly, and thus also the possibilities for international money transfers. A current case shows how a Russian citizen used her cryptocurrency Evita to lead a total of $ 530 million of transfers via US banks and crypto platforms.
The use of cryptocurrencies for cross -border transactions raises important questions about regulation, security and transparency in the financial world. Through companies such as Evita who work in the crypto sector, users can use digital means of payment to efficiently process international payments.
However, it is also important with the use of such technologies to observe the legal framework and compliance with regulations. Transactions of $ 530 million, as in the case of Evita, could possibly lead to further investigations by financial supervisors and statutory regulatory authorities, especially when it comes to possible violations of money laundering laws.
